Summary

Xcitium Client Security before version 13.8.2.10019 and Comodo Internet Security up to version 12.3.4.8162 contain an integer underflow vulnerability in the firewall driver Inspect.sys. This allows remote unauthenticated attackers to crash the system by sending a crafted IPv6 packet.

Original NVD description (English source)

Xcitium Client Security (XCS) before 13.8.2.10019 and Comodo Internet Security (CIS) through 12.3.4.8162 (fix expected by 2026 Q3) contain an integer underflow vulnerability in the firewall driver Inspect.sys that allows remote unauthenticated attackers to crash the system by sending a crafted IPv6 packet with a declared payload length smaller than the sum of its extension-header lengths. The unsigned 64-bit payload-length value underflows to a near-maximal integer, triggering an out-of-bounds read and oversized memcpy in the Windows kernel at DISPATCH_LEVEL, resulting in a blue screen of death even on hosts with all ports blocked.
